What is Global Opaque Fused Quartz Market?
The Global Opaque Fused Quartz Market is a specialized segment within the broader quartz industry, focusing on a unique form of quartz that is opaque rather than transparent. This material is created by melting high-purity silica at extremely high temperatures, resulting in a glass-like substance that is highly resistant to thermal shock, chemical corrosion, and electrical insulation. Opaque fused quartz is particularly valued for its ability to withstand extreme conditions, making it an essential component in various high-tech applications. Its opacity is achieved through the introduction of gas bubbles or other additives during the manufacturing process, which scatter light and prevent it from passing through. This characteristic makes it ideal for applications where light transmission needs to be minimized or controlled. The market for opaque fused quartz is driven by its demand in industries such as semiconductors, photovoltaics, and illumination, where its unique properties are indispensable. As technology advances and the need for materials that can endure harsh environments grows, the global market for opaque fused quartz is expected to expand, offering new opportunities for innovation and development.

Semiconductor, Photovoltaic, Illumination, Other in the Global Opaque Fused Quartz Market:
The Global Opaque Fused Quartz Market finds its usage across several critical areas, including semiconductors, photovoltaics, illumination, and other specialized applications. In the semiconductor industry, opaque fused quartz is indispensable due to its exceptional thermal stability and resistance to chemical corrosion. It is used in the production of silicon wafers, which are the foundation of most electronic devices. The material's ability to withstand high temperatures and maintain its structural integrity makes it ideal for use in the harsh environments of semiconductor manufacturing. Additionally, its electrical insulation properties are crucial for ensuring the reliability and performance of semiconductor components. In the photovoltaic sector, opaque fused quartz plays a vital role in the production of solar cells. Its high purity and resistance to thermal shock make it an excellent material for use in the high-temperature processes involved in solar cell manufacturing. The material's ability to withstand extreme conditions ensures the efficiency and longevity of photovoltaic cells, contributing to the overall performance of solar energy systems. In the field of illumination, opaque fused quartz is used in the production of high-intensity discharge lamps and other lighting applications where durability and thermal resistance are essential. The material's unique properties allow it to withstand the high temperatures and intense light output of these applications, ensuring consistent performance and long service life. Global Opaque Fused Quartz Market Outlook:
The global market for Opaque Fused Quartz was valued at $225 million in 2024 and is anticipated to grow to a revised size of $322 million by 2031,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.3% during the forecast period. This growth is primarily driven by the increasing demand for opaque fused silica with a purity greater than 99.8%.
